   The Effects of Sio2 and Al2o3 Binders on the Activity and Selectivity of Bifunctional Fe/Hzsm-5 Catalyst in Fischer-Tropsch Synthesis.

چکیده    The influence of sio2 and al2o3 binders on the catalyst performance and products selectivity of the precipitated fe-cu-k catalyst physically mixtured with hzsm-5 was studied in a fixed bed tubular reactor. the iron catalyst was mixed with hzsm-5 zeolite and shaped to cylinders form by alumina and or silica as a binder for increasing the mechanical strength of bifunctional catalyst. the catalyst activity was tested underreaction condition, p=17 bar, t=290 °c , h2/co=1 and ghsv= 3.07 nl.h-1.g.fe-1. the results showed that the catalyst activity for fischer – tropsch and water gas shift reactions for silica binders is lower than alumina and secondary reactions in the presence of alumina is higher .
